Context: Ardenfell line margins slipped three points over two quarters. Drivers: input steel costs, aggressive discounting at the Westmoor branch, and a stale price book. Proposal: uplift list prices four percent, tighten discount authority to regional level, sunset the two lowest-margin SKUs. Risk: volume loss at Halverton accounts, estimated under two percent. Decision requested at Thursday's review. Modelling assumptions are in the appendix pack. The commercial reasoning leadership wants kept close is noted directly below.

board note of tajop-yajof: The finance team signed off on a budget of $77.6 million for Project Pramir.

Handover for visiting contractors, shared lab G-14 at the Dunmere Annex. The lab is shared with the Halloway sensing team, so do not move any rigs on the east bench — those are theirs. Contractors must sign the wall log on entry and wear eye protection past the yellow line. The main door reader is flaky; if your temporary badge fails twice, use the keypad entry code below.

turnstile pass: bdg-YEOZLM-79341408

## Payroll export: what's changing

Quick rundown for support: the Quornvale payroll export is moving from the old fixed-width format to delimited records, because the Ashpool accounting suite finally dropped legacy import support. Customers on the old format will see a banner for two cycles before the cutover. Expect a bump in tickets about column order — it changed, and yes, that was unavoidable. Rounding and cutoff behavior stays the same, since it's driven entirely by the export constants shown below.

tuning constants:
PRIORITIES = {
    "casdor": 410,
    "belion": 28,
    "jorax": 44,
}

Quarterly Planning Note — Finance Team

Subject: Insurance renewal

The group policy with Lanthorne Mutual expires at the end of the quarter. Broker feedback indicates premium increases of eight to twelve percent, driven by claims history at the Wexbury warehouse. We have requested quotations on revised excess levels and a combined property-and-liability structure. Please model cash-flow impact under both scenarios before the renewal meeting. The confidential note on business plans is appended immediately below.

confidential, kahog-bawif: The northern region missed its Pramir quota by 20.0 percent last quarter. Casaxek Freight plans to lower the Fraion list price by 41.5 percent in December. The finance team signed off on a budget of $236.4 million for Project Druius. The renewal with Fenysix Partners closes at $91.3 million a year, 2.1 percent below the last contract.